decal Installation

Required Parts
Fuselage assembly
Decal sheet
1. Apply the decals to your model using the photos
located in this section of the manual and the box art from
your model. Use a spray bottle and a drop of dish washing
liquid sprayed onto the model in the location of the decal
to allow repositioning. Use a paper towel as a squeegee to
remove excess water from under the decal. Allow the model
to rest overnight so the remaining water can evaporate.
Use the following photos as a reference when installing the
decals. Two different trim schemes have been provided.

An important part of preparing the aircraft for flight is
properly balancing the model.
1. Attach the wing to the fuselage. Make sure to connect
all the leads from the wing to the appropriate leads from the
receiver.
The C/G range for your model will vary depending on which
type of landing gear you have installed. The C/G for the fixed
gear will be further forward than the C/G for the model when
using the rotating retractable landing gear. This difference
in C/G location is to aid in the ground handling and landing
aspects of the model. Balance the model using the following
recommendations for the type of landing gear you have
installed.
